Excellent Lawrence, Presumably the valves weren't in the Digikey 'Schemeit' library? I rather like the prog - easy to rotate and flip the orientation of components and to move them around and join them up with wires. Nice the way that the wires hook up with no fiddling to get time spot on - it knows what you're trying to do. Good that it has the US/European options for symbols for resistors etc, so you can choose a zig-zag style or an oblong box. Also, different transistor styles - encompassed in a circle or without one. Plenty of options for transformers and inductors. Easy to undo and redo errors.
All in all, very good for a freebie, and I managed to draw a circuit for it, so it seems to be as numpty-proof as a CAD package can ever be!
